About the series

A mid-1990s Marvel series that ran for ten issues, Professor Xavier and the X-Men / Over the Edge saw the X-Men’s founder take center stage in a globe-spanning saga. Written primarily by Fred Schiller, Jorge González, and Fabian Nicieza, with art from Jan Duursema, Nick Gnazzo, and Steve Ellis, this title explored Xavier’s personal challenges and moral dilemmas as he led his team through high-stakes adventures. It stands as a focused, character-driven chapter in the X-Men’s vast publishing history, offering a deeper look at the man behind the dream during a transitional era for the franchise.
